Digisonics Imaging and Reporting Software Installed at Two Cardiology Facilities

Colorado Springs Cardiologists in Colorado Springs, Colo., added a PDF Report Export interface for automated transmission of finalized reports from the Digisonics cardiovascular information system (CVIS) to NextGen (EMR). The site will also implement DigiServe, a multi-site integration module that provides independent operation at each location, auto-restore capabilities and a transfer facility used to automatically copy studies from the main archive.

Dr. Wood Deming, in Jackson, Tenn., purchased DigiView Review, a clinical image management application, enabling him to review his patient studies transferred from CD and DVD.

Rated 2008 Best in KLAS for Cardiology, Digisonics image management and reporting systems combine high-performance image analysis, professional reporting, an integrated clinical database, a powerful PACS image archive and exceptional solutions for remote connectivity into one system.
